The sports include bobsleigh, curling, figure skating, luge, snowboard and ski jumping. The International Olympic Committee added some new events for the Winter Olympics: big air snowboarding, freestyle skiing, mass start speed skating and mixed doubles curling.

The International Olympic Committee announced in December that it was barring Russia's national Olympic committee from the Winter Olympics as a punishment for its alleged state-sponsored cover-up of doping by its athletes.

Some Russian athletes will still be allowed to participate in the Games by competing individually under a neutral Olympic flag. The International Olympic Committee said its report had not found any evidence that the Kremlin was aware of the doping cover-up, but confirmed the findings of previous investigations by the World Anti-Doping Agency. Those investigations uncovered evidence that Russia had concealed doping by hundreds of its athletes for years, aided by the country's intelligence services.

The cover-up reached a crescendo during the Winter Olympics hosted by Russia in Sochi. Russian President Vladimir Putin said his government won't prevent athletes from competing in Winter Olympics under a neutral flag, but he questioned the premise of the ban if the International Olympic Committee concluded there was no state-sponsored system of doping. That, of course, is a big question. South Korean designer Lee Suk-woo created the medals for the Games.

Inspired by the texture of tree trunks, the medals feature a design of dynamic diagonal lines and three-dimensional characters from Hangeul, the Korean alphabet. The teal and red ribbon from which the medal hangs was made using Gapsa, a traditional South Korean fabric, and is embroidered with Hangeul patterns and other designs. Mikaela Shiffrin: Shiffrin will be the returning slalom champion this year, after being the youngest champion in that event in Olympics history in Sochi in At age 22, she currently has the second-most World Cup wins by an American woman — behind Vonn.

Lindsey Vonn: After injuries kept her out of the Olympics, Vonn is gearing up for a triumphant return. In , she was first American woman to ever win the gold medal in the downhill race. She has also won four overall World Cup championships. Maia and Alex Shibutani: The siblings are three-time World medalists, earning bronze in ice dancing in They appear to be the new pair to watch, after Sochi gold medalists Meryl Davis and Charlie White announced they would not compete to defend their title in PyeongChang.

Erin Hamlin: A three-time Olympian, Hamlin was the first ever female American luger to win a medal in luge after taking home bronze in Sochi. Shaun White: A two-time Olympic gold medalist, White is focusing this year solely on the halfpipe. Though he won the event previously, White placed fourth in Sochi. The athlete also has the record for the most X Games gold medals.
